In vivo transcription of a progesterone-responsive gene is specifically inhibited by a triplex-forming oligonucleotide.
Oligonucleotides provide novel reagents for inhibition of gene expression because of their high affinity binding to specific nucleotide sequences. We describe a 38 base, single-stranded DNA that forms a triple helix or 'triplex' on progesterone response elements of a target gene. This trip...
